Output 33d4f2496f743462c03fe8309f7d9cd925d438892548312e8d1663a4b7773ca6:1

value
1000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9a4bfeb5b6ff1b7b94cba415bb29071574a83924 OP_EQUAL
address
3Fks2JpWw6hCtDmEnpjNfQtNgFjn8mwmdA
transaction
33d4f2496f743462c03fe8309f7d9cd925d438892548312e8d1663a4b7773ca6
confirmations
132501
spent
true